Ascend to the magnificent Alanya Castle (Kalesi), a vast open-air museum perched high above the city. Enclosed within its extensive walls are ruins of Byzantine churches, cisterns, and the original Seljuk fortress. The panoramic views from the ramparts, overlooking the city and the endless blue sea, are simply breathtaking.
Feel the fine, golden sand between your toes at Cleopatra Beach, one of Turkey's most celebrated coastlines. Legend holds that the Egyptian queen herself swam in these crystal-clear waters. It's an idyllic setting for sunbathing, swimming, or simply watching a spectacular sunset over the Mediterranean.
Escape the heat and step into the mesmerizing subterranean world of Damlataş Cave. Discovered near the base of the castle peninsula, this beautiful grotto is filled with intricate stalactites and stalagmites formed over thousands of years. Its unique, humid atmosphere is both a natural marvel and a cool respite.
Experience the vibrant heart of the city at its bustling harbor. Watch the traditional wooden 'gulet' boats set sail, enjoy a fresh meal at a waterfront restaurant, and admire the iconic Red Tower (Kızıl Kule). This octagonal Seljuk structure has guarded the port for nearly 800 years and remains an enduring symbol of Alanya.

Alanya is famous for its magnificent Seljuk-era castle that crowns a rocky peninsula, its beautiful sandy beaches like the renowned Cleopatra Beach, and its vibrant harbor. It offers a perfect blend of ancient history, natural beauty, and modern resort amenities on the Turkish Riviera.
The most popular times to visit Alanya are during the spring (April to June) and autumn (September to October). During these months, the weather is pleasantly warm and ideal for both sightseeing and beach activities. The summer is hotter, perfect for those seeking a sun-filled holiday.
Absolutely. Alanya is a wonderful destination for families, offering safe, sandy beaches, numerous boat trips, and water parks that appeal to all ages. The city's relaxed atmosphere and wide range of activities ensure there is something to entertain every member of the family.
Beyond its stunning beaches, Alanya offers a wealth of activities. You can explore historical sites like the Red Tower and Alanya Castle, discover natural wonders like Damlataş Cave, take a jeep safari into the nearby Taurus Mountains, or wander through the bustling local bazaars for shopping.
The region around Alanya is rich with natural beauty. Taking a guided tour or a boat trip is a fantastic way to explore hidden coves and coastal scenery. Day trips to nearby attractions like the Dim Cave or the Sapadere Canyon are also popular for experiencing the area's stunning landscapes.
The cuisine in Alanya reflects its Mediterranean location, featuring fresh seafood, grilled meats, and an abundance of fresh vegetables and fruits. Be sure to try traditional Turkish mezes (appetizers), and sample the fresh-squeezed orange and pomegranate juices for which the region is known.
